Output 50ccf83a25781fd60779c393bac8b9edf444b3a844837014ae390f1c2f9ec417:1

value
508596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0389303275ca89d963ff6a518f4df0e822c4d11 OP_EQUAL
address
3Hknd9wH4vbKTeXNynZfx2S9PN5KEueLbu
transaction
50ccf83a25781fd60779c393bac8b9edf444b3a844837014ae390f1c2f9ec417
spent
true